Image and Imagination from the Middle Ages: Illuminated Manuscripts in the Loras College Rare Books Collection
“Flemish Book of Hours” is an early 15th century illuminated manuscript bound in parchment.  It was made for use in England and includes 179 vellum leaves. It is a Middle Age manuscript famous for its exquisite marginalia found throughout.  The scenes depict everything from laymen to angels.

The “Roman Missal” is from 1480 and contains illuminations, miniatures, and extensive musical portions pertaining to the Catholic Mass.
